    From the late-eighteenth to the mid-twentieth centuries, the German Lied developed and blossomed as a musical genre for amateurs, professionals, homes and concert halls. We trace its history through some of its most important composers.

    Defining itself around themes such as realism, class and national identity, and differentiating itself from Hollywood and other national cinemas, British cinema has found critical and popular acclaim both domestically and internationally. This course explores key themes and developments in British cinema, past and present, through a range of films, filmmakers and critical concepts and responses.

    Hitchcock's most successful film, and, arguably, the horror thriller, Psycho (1960) has enthralled audiences and critics ever since its release sixty-five years ago. Through an in-depth, scene by scene analysis of the film, we will explore its structure, one designed to challenge both audiences and the conventions of narrative filmmaking, its critical and cultural impact, and its enduring appeal.
